1. Gaspar's Grotto

This Ybor pirate venue features a 50ft brunch buffet with the menu changing weekly. Mimosas, champagne and 3oz of vodka are included in the all-inclusive $39.95 price tag.

2. Jackson's

Jacksons offers a selection of brunch items from a continental breakfast buffet, sushi station, pasta station to carving station. At night, Jackson's transforms to a popular drinking venue so rest assured, they have plenty of alcohol.

3. Ella's Americana Folk Art Cafe

Don't miss Ella's Soul Food Sunday where art southern classic dishes come together in harmony. Start your morning off with a BBQ bloody Mary or a shot of Jamison- yeah that's what kind of place Ella's is!

4. Fuzzy's Taco Shop

This modern baja--taco and Mexican eatery offers $12 bottomless mimosas Saturday and Sunday until 4pm, among other weekly specials. Check out their newest location by USF!

5. Oxford Exchange

I can't lie, this venue isn't for those trying to scrape pennies together. One mimosa is listed at $10 but when you can pair it with a ricotta pancake- blackberry maple, lemon cream, sweet toasted almond- it's totally worth it.

6. Datz

Classic breakfast meets eclectic vibes. Choose from an enormous brunch menu which is served on Sunday until 8pm! Pair your meal with a classic mimosa or something more extravagant like their Bacon and Eggs cocktail featuring Old forester, lemon, simple syrup, egg white, orange bitters and bacon. 7. O Cocina & Flights

This modern Mexican restaurant offers a large variety of mouth-watering breakfast mashups like their Chicken Y Churros, essentially chicken and waffles. Make sure to take advantage of their $17 mimosas until 2pm!

9. Élevage


This upscale restaurant inside the Epicurean Hotel takes brunch to a whole new level of class with European inspired dishes like a croque monsieur. Don't forget the booze. Choose from prosecco, mimosa or bloody Mary.

10. The Bricks


This Ybor restaurant has a variety of classic vegan, vegetarian and meaty breakfast items for brunch. With mimosas for $4, it's sure to be a great morning!

11. Hamburger Mary's

This "drag queen brunch" is sure to be a unique experience. On Sundays breakfast and bottomless mimosas or bloody Mary's are only $12.95!

12. Carmel Kitchen

With multiple locations around the Bay, brunch at Carmel is guaranteed to please your taste buds. You can chose between classic breakfast items like steak and eggs, or go for a more modern rendition on breakfast, the chicken salad croissant. Their menu lists mimosas at $7 but sometimes they're bottomless.
